Third in a series of brief animated videos by Dr. Jim Hopper and Kat Duesterhaus, focuses on freezing responses that commonly happen at the beginning of sexual assaults and other traumas: Detection Freezing, Shocked Freezing, and No-Good-Choice Freezing. While people who have been assaulted may say "I froze" to refer to a variety potential responses, it can be very helpful to understand scientifically defined forms/phases of "freezing" and distinguish them from other immobility responses.
